UGL Regional Linx are looking for a passionate & enthusiastic Safety Advisor to join our committed and inclusive team. Who Is UGL Regional Linx? UGLRL is a wholly owned subsidiary of UGL. We are headquartered in Orange, NSW and operate several regional depots throughout the state. UGLRL is committed to creating and maintaining job opportunities for people in regional and rural communities. More than 85% of our UGLRL workforce is located in regional areas of NSW. Our workforce understands what it means to be regional and is committed to the needs of our customers, passengers and communities. The CRN – Country Regional Network ensures the safe movement of people and goods throughout the regions of NSW, and links Sydney to many of the State’s important regional centres. UGLRL is proud to be entrusted with the operations and maintenance of this important piece of rail infrastructure. Job Purpose This position is responsible to work under the direction of the HSE Manager to effectively implement the Work Health Safety Plan and Strategies. Key Responsibilities
- Implement and monitor the Work Health Safety Plan and Strategies.
- Deliver WH&S planning, solutions, and coordination, specifically to Enhancements Projects or as directed by the HSE Manager.
- Provide support and guidance in the WH&S onsite operational environment for Enhancements Projects or as directed by the HSE Manager.
- Assist in the response to incidents, lead or participate in investigations relating to WHSE events.
- Conduct site monitoring and review the development and implementation of all Safety Documentation for Enhancement Projects or as directed by the HSE Manager.
- Provide guidance on the establishment and ongoing support of the One HSE Culture program.
- Support the response, recovery and Lessons Learnt from incidents.
- Review authorisations to ensure that all UGL and sub-contractor personnel are appropriately accredited for safety requirements.
- Assist in the safety assessment of plant and equipment as required.
- Contribute to monthly, Quarterly and Annual reporting requirements.
- Tertiary Qualification (Diploma or greater) in Workplace Health and Safety
- Cert IV Training and Assessment
- Construction Industry Basic Induction (White Card) or equivalent
- Strong computer skills including the Microsoft Office suite of programs.
- Experience in operational WHS environments.
- Experience in delivery of safety initiatives and training.
- Demonstrates a sound understanding of Risk Management principles, controls hierarchy etc.
- Sound knowledge of Work Health & Safety Systems.
